In the cotton industry typical moisture content lies between 7 % and 8 % and staple length ranges from 28 mm to 34 mm, which matches the characteristics of DUCH COLLECTIONS’ fibre. Micronaire values commonly fall in the 3.5‑4.5 range, indicating uniform fineness and suitability for fine yarn spinning. These parameters are considered standard for premium grade cotton used in textile and specialty paper production.

Before placing an order with DUCH COLLECTIONS, verify the fibre’s key parameters such as moisture content, staple length and micronaire through a recent lab report. Request samples to assess absorbency and tensile strength against your production specifications. Confirm that the cotton is sourced from the stated sustainable farms and that any claimed compliance with international standards is documented. Clarifying these points early reduces the risk of mismatched quality.
Discuss shipping arrangements in detail, including the preferred incoterm - whether FOB from the Kanpur port or CIF to your destination port. Ask the supplier for an estimated lead time, noting that bulk bale preparation and customs clearance can affect schedules. Payment terms should be agreed upon, with common options such as irrevocable L/C or T/T after document verification. Aligning logistics and financial terms beforehand streamlines the import workflow.
Arrange for a third‑party inspection agency to conduct pre‑shipment checks on fibre consistency, moisture level and any required certifications. Request a full set of documents, including a certificate of origin, phytosanitary certificate and test reports for fibre quality. Ensure that the inspection report is shared before the goods are loaded onto the vessel. Proper documentation supports smooth customs clearance and protects against disputes.
